What Is a Clean Claim?

A clean claim is a healthcare insurance claim submitted without any errors, omissions, or flags that could lead to rejection or delay. It meets the payer’s requirements on the first try, which means faster reimbursement and fewer back-and-forths.

Clean Claim Must-Haves

  • Complete and accurate patient demographics
  • Valid CPT, ICD-10, and HCPCS codes
  • Correct modifiers (when needed)
  • Accurate provider and NPI details
  • Attached documentation (when required)
  • Compliance with payer-specific rules

Why Clean Claims Matter - Real Impact on Revenue

Having worked with multiple practices, from solo providers to multi-specialty clinics, the difference between clean and rejected claims is often thousands of dollars each month.

In one case, a pain management clinic improved its clean claims rate from 82% to 98%, resulting in a 30% reduction in AR days and fewer billing staff hours spent fixing denials.

Clean claims = faster payments, fewer denials, and better practice profitability.

Step-by-Step Guide - How to Ensure Clean Claims Every Time

1. Verify Patient Insurance before Every Visit

What’s one of the biggest reasons claims get denied? Simple mistakes that could’ve been avoided with a cleaner submission process. Expired or inactive coverage. Always verify insurance details before each appointment, not just during initial intake.

  • Use real-time eligibility tools.
  • Confirm copays, deductibles, and plan limitations

2. Use Accurate Medical Coding

Incorrect or mismatched codes lead to immediate claim rejection. It’s vital to stay updated with the latest CPT, ICD-10, and HCPCS changes.

  • Train coders regularly
  • Using software that checks for code mismatches
  • Include modifier codes appropriately

3. Stay Current with Payer Policies

Each insurance company has its own set of rules. What’s payable under one plan may not be covered by another.

  • Subscribe to payer newsletters
  • Regularly review LCD/NCD guidelines
  • Update your billing software with new payer edits

4. Include Complete Documentation

Supporting documents such as medical necessity notes or prior authorizations must be included when required. Missing attachments often lead to avoided denials.

  • Build a checklist per procedure
  • Ensure clear provider documentation

5. Perform Pre-submission Scrubbing

Claim cleaning tools clip errors before the claim is submitted. Many denials can be avoided by this simple extra step.

  • Use RCM software with claim scrubbing features
  • Flag incomplete or inconsistent claims early

6. Audit Regularly and Learn from Denials

Audits help you spot trends. Are denials mostly for the same reason? That’s a signal that your team can fix a deeper workflow issue.

  • Conduct monthly internal audits
  • Create a denial management log
  • Retrain your team based on recurring errors

7. Keep Provider Enrollment Up-to-Date

If a provider’s NPI or credentialing info is outdated, the claim won’t go through. Keeping all information current with payers is essential.

  • Track license expiration dates
  • Update address or affiliation changes

Real-World Tip - Communication Is Key

In many billing departments I’ve worked with, miscommunication between the front desk, providers, and billing staff caused clean claims to fall apart. Creating a closed-loop feedback system, where each team member verifies the details before submission, significantly boosts claim accuracy and success rates.
Don’t wait for denials to point out weaknesses. Be proactive.

Results of a Strong Clean Claims Process

With consistent effort, practices that prioritize clean claims report:

  • Faster average days in AR (Accounts Receivable)
  • Lower denial rates (under 5%)
  • Improved patient satisfaction
  • Increased net collections
